Dairy-Free Creamy White Queso Dip

Get ready to indulge in the ultimate comfort food with this Dairy-Free Creamy White Queso Dip! Perfectly velvety and packed with bold, zesty flavors, this plant-based dip is a game-changing alternative to traditional queso. Made with wholesome ingredients like raw cashews, nutritional yeast, and tapioca starch, it delivers a rich, cheesy texture without any dairy. A blend of cumin, garlic, and onion powder adds depth, while diced green chilies and fresh lime juice bring a delightful kick of tangy heat. Ready in just 25 minutes, this easy-to-make dip is ideal for dipping tortilla chips, layering in nachos, or drizzling over roasted veggies. Image of Dairy-Free Creamy White Queso Dip
Prep Time:10 mins
Cook Time:15 mins
Total Time:25 mins
Servings: 6

Ingredients

  • 1 cup raw cashews
  • 1 cup unsweetened almond milk
  • 3 tablespoons nutritional yeast
  • 2 tablespoons tapioca starch
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1 teaspoon sea sal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on cumin
  • 0.25 teaspoon cayenne pepper
  • 4 ounces canned diced green chilies
  • 1 tablespoon fresh lime juice
  •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ro

Directions

Step 1

Place the raw cashews in a bowl and cover them with hot water. Let them soak for at least 20 minutes to soften.

Step 2

Drain the soaked cashews and add them to a high-speed blender.

Step 3

Add the almond milk, nutritional yeast, tapioca starch, garlic powder, onion powder, sea salt, cumin, and cayenne pepper to the blender.

Step 4

Blend the mixture on high until it becomes very smooth and creamy. This may take about 1 to 2 minutes, depending on your blender.

Step 5

Transfer the blended mixture to a medium-sized saucepan.

Step 6

Heat the saucepan over medium heat, stirring continuously. The mixture will start to thicken after a few minutes due to the tapioca starch.

Step 7

Once the mixture begins to bubble and thicken to a creamy consistency, reduce the heat to low.

Step 8

Stir in the diced green chilies and allow the dip to cook for another 2 minutes.

Step 9

Remove the saucepan from the heat and stir in the lime juice and chopped cilantro.

Step 10

Taste and adjust seasoning if necessary, adding more salt or spices to your preference.

Step 11

Transfer the queso dip to a serving bowl and enjoy warm with tortilla chips, vegetables, or as a topping for your favorite dishes.
